Summary:This volume explores the latest advancements in the study of bunyaviruses. The chapters in this book cover topics such as virus manipulation and purification; expression of recombinant proteins; the experimental study of bunyavirus infection in animals for virological and immunological analysis; and plant bunyaviruses.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ips on trouble shooting and avoiding known pitfalls. Comprehensive and cutting-edge, Bunyaviruses: Methods and Protocols is a valuable resource for both expert and novice scientists who are interested in learning more about this important and developing field
